Subject: Rotation notice — ReportForge export credentials

As part of the timezone-handling fix shipping in release 4.2, we have rotated the ReportForge export service key. Please verify that every scheduled export job in the release checklist references the new credential before cutover, since the old key will be revoked at midnight UTC. The replacement key for the staging verifier appears below.

app token of fajop-fahif = qvz4-AnML

# Build Provenance: Incremental Rebuilds on Mosswire

Quick primer: Mosswire only rebuilds pages whose content hash changed, so "why didn't my page update?" usually means the source hash matched. Every incremental run writes a provenance record — which inputs, which template version, which cache entries it reused. If output looks stale, don't nuke the cache first; check the provenance log. Each record is keyed by the token that appears below.

build token for fafof-tageg: htk21_f30a3062ec5a0972b3bbf

# Flaglight Rollouts — Approvals

Quick version for on-call: any rollout touching more than 5% of traffic needs an approval in Flaglight before the ramp continues. Kill switches don't need approval — just flip them and note it in the incident channel. Scheduled ramps pause automatically if error budget burns hot. If you're stuck at 2 a.m. with a pending approval, there's one person authorized to override, and that's the approver below.

account owner for tagep-bafof: Norael Gilax Juleth

Handover for FeedCheck, our podcast feed validator at Larkspur Media. Cron runs hourly on the vetch-02 box; failures land in the #feedcheck channel. Schema rules live in rules/rss.yml — edit there, not in code. Deploys go through the Pipewort pipeline, nothing manual. If the validator's signing vault ever locks you out, use the recovery passphrase below to reopen it.

strongbox words: oliael-gilax-lamael

**Postmortem timeline — Farelight pricing experiment**

14:22 — On-call paged after checkout conversions dropped sharply on the Farelight platform. Investigation showed the ticket-pricing experiment had begun serving the treatment price to 100% of traffic instead of the intended 10% split, due to a misconfigured rollout flag pushed earlier that afternoon. Experiment was halted at 14:41 and prices reverted. The deploy responsible was identified by the token recorded below.

session token of fadug-hahap = htk3_554